Description of NTRC 0066-0

NTRC 0066-0 is a selective threonine tyrosine kinase (TTK) inhibitor (IC50=0.9 nM). NTRC 0066-0 can be used for the research of cancer[1].

NTRC 0066-0 has a low selectivity entropy and a relatively long target residence time on TTK and inhibits the proliferation of diverse cancer cell lines with a potency in the same range as that of classic chemotherapeutic agents such as doxorubicin. NTRC 0066-0, has subnanomolar potency in a TTK enzyme assay and inhibits the proliferation of cancer cell lines from diverse tumor tissue origin with IC50 from 11 to 290 nM at 5-day incubation time[1].

NTRC 0066-0 inhibited tumor growth in a mouse xenograft model of the human triple-negative breast cancer (TNBC) cell line MDA-MB-231[1].

[1]. Uitdehaag JCM, et al. Target Residence Time-Guided Optimization on TTK Kinase Results in Inhibitors with Potent Anti-Proliferative Activity. J Mol Biol. 2017;429(14):2211-2230.

Chemical Properties of NTRC 0066-0

Cas No. 1817791-73-3 SDF
Formula C33H39N7O2 M.Wt 565.71
Solubility DMSO : 20.83 mg/mL (36.82 mM; ultrasonic and warming and heat to 60°C) Storage Store at -20°C
General tips Please select the appropriate solvent to prepare the stock solution according to the solubility of the product in different solvents; once the solution is prepared, please store it in separate packages to avoid product failure caused by repeated freezing and thawing.Storage method and period of the stock solution: When stored at -80°C, please use it within 6 months; when stored at -20°C, please use it within 1 month.
To increase solubility, heat the tube to 37°C and then oscillate in an ultrasonic bath for some time.
